Blue and White Porcelain, also known as Qinghua Porcelain, is a type of ceramic ware
that originated in China. It is renowned for its exquisite craftsmanship, elegant blue
patterns, and timeless beauty. With a history spanning over a thousand years, Blue
and White Porcelain holds a significant place in Chinese culture and has gained
international recognition for its artistic and historical value.
Blue and White Porcelain is characterized by its white porcelain body decorated with
intricate blue patterns. The patterns are created by painting cobalt oxide mixed with
water onto the surface of the porcelain. After firing at high temperatures, the cobalt
oxide undergoes a chemical reaction, resulting in the distinct blue color that is
synonymous with Blue and White Porcelain.
The themes depicted on Blue and White Porcelain vary widely, ranging from nature
scenes such as flowers, birds, and landscapes to historical events, myths, and literary
works. These decorative patterns not only showcase the skill and creativity of the
artisans but also serve as a reflection of Chinese culture, beliefs, and aesthetics
throughout different dynasties.
Blue and White Porcelain has a rich history that dates back to the Tang Dynasty
(618-907 AD). However, it was during the Yuan Dynasty (1271-1368 AD) and Ming
Dynasty (1368-1644 AD) that Blue and White Porcelain reached its peak in terms of
craftsmanship and popularity. The fine quality and exquisite designs of Ming Dynasty
Blue and White Porcelain, in particular, have made it highly sought after by collectors
and connoisseurs around the world.
The production process of Blue and White Porcelain involves several intricate steps. It
begins with the preparation of the porcelain clay, which is refined and shaped into
the desired form, such as vases, bowls, plates, or teapots. The painted blue patterns
are meticulously applied by skilled artists using a brush or by using techniques like
stenciling or stamping. The porcelain is then fired in a kiln at high temperatures,
typically around 1,200 to 1,400 degrees Celsius, which ensures the durability and
longevity of the finished pieces.
Blue and White Porcelain not only serves as a decorative art form but also holds
practical uses. Its functional designs make it suitable for everyday use as tableware or
as ornamental pieces to enhance the ambiance of a space. The durability of the
porcelain and the timeless appeal of the blue and white patterns have contributed to
its enduring popularity across generations.
Today, Blue and White Porcelain continues to be produced and cherished worldwide.
Its influence can be seen in various art forms and design styles around the globe.
Many museums and private collections house exceptional examples of Blue and
White Porcelain, showcasing its artistic significance and cultural heritage.
In conclusion, Blue and White Porcelain is a treasured symbol of Chinese artistry and
craftsmanship. Its delicate beauty, intricate patterns, and historical significance have
captivated people's hearts for centuries. As a timeless art form, Blue and White
Porcelain represents the rich cultural heritage of China and continues to be admired
and appreciated by people from all walks of life.
